Oh, and the final bit of distracting and good news is that one of my kids' plays, Fi Jee and the Two Moons, is going to be part of a published anthology of Sprouts plays. Sprouts is a festival of cultural plays for kids that has been running in Edmonton for several years. Concrete Theatre is the producer of the festival and the driving force behind the anthology. They had many plays to choose from and I'm thrilled they included mine. Yay!
